[13] In March 2021, he visited Myanmar in his capacity as a military attaché and expressed Russia's commitment to maintaining friendly relations with the country.

[14] In 2022, Fomin was appointed as the representative of the Russian Ministry of Defense at the negotiations between Russia and Ukraine aimed at resolving the ongoing crisis between the two countries.

[15] As a result of his support for Russian aggression and violation of Ukraine's territorial integrity during the Russo-Ukrainian war, Fomin is subject to personal international sanctions from several countries.

Australia imposed sanctions on him in February 2022, while the United Kingdom and New Zealand followed suit in March.

In October 2022,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y issued a decree imposing sanctions on Fomin.
